Bread & Honey Reviews

Monique C

Every time I come here, the display cases reveal mouthwatering options ranging from gorgeous rosemary bread to cherry brownie slices.

I like eating the savory items, but I always get a dessert to go. Today’s dessert was a fruit tart (there were 3 different ones to choose from).

The employees are very proud to announce everything is made in-house, except the local honey and Bakersfield Roasting Company coffee.

You can get a small bottle of Rosa’s milk to help wash down your donuts or choose tea or coffee to pair with your breads, breakfast order, lunch order, or the hot and ready options.

The cakes are gorgeous and the cheesecake slices seem to be a mile high. Visually, everything looks amazing. Taste-wise, everything my husband and I have tried really is 100%.

Come by early, though, because the best options sell out fast!

Brian Hughes

3 of our 4 food items were very good but wildly over-priced compared to local competitors. Everything is made fresh so it’s not exactly “fast-food” and they don’t have prices on most of the things on display. I suspect Seattle-based prices along with cost of rent dictated the value they place on their products. We had a breakfast burrito, 2 sandwiches, and a croissant sandwich. The healthy sandwich had almost no flavor, and the liberal use of lightly seasoned potatoes acts as filler to undercut the value of everything else. The croissant is great, very heavy-handed bacon and cheese though.
